Allegro® Announces a New Family of User- Programmable, Hall-Effect Linear Sensors in Miniature Packages



Worcester, MA, February 16, 2007 - Allegro® is introducing to the industry the first family of programmable, Hall-effect, linear sensors available in miniature package options: TO-92 (3-lead, single in-line package) or SOT-23W (3-lead, surface mount). This new family of devices further enhances Allegro's already diverse portfolio of position detecting sensors as they provide users with the accuracy and flexibility of fully programmable linears without the penalty of a larger package and higher cost. This flexibility and accuracy is accomplished in two ways. First, the one-time programmable, read-only memory (OTP-ROM) contained in these analog sensors allows users to optimize the device in a finished sensor assembly. This optimization serves to reduce inaccuracies caused by manufacturing tolerances and simplifies the assembly process. Second, the patented dynamic offset cancellation provides extremely low offset and minimal temperature drift.

Through a series of voltage pulses on the output of either three-lead, miniature package, the user is able to finely adjust the sensitivity of these devices around one of four predetermined nominal values (2.5 mV/G, 3.1 mV/G, 5.0 mV/G and 7.0 mV/G). Even greater flexibility is available by means of adjusting the quiescent output voltage (output without the presence of a magnetic field), and the temperature coefficient, as well as setting the output polarity for each device. The temperature coefficient of this family is designed to compensate for temperature coefficients of typical samarium cobalt (SmCo) magnets.

Targeting primarily the automotive and industrial markets, Allegro's A138xELHLT-T is priced at $1.01 in quantities of 1,000 and the A138xLLHLT-T is priced at $1.07 in quantities of 1,000.
